§ 76-8-402 — Misusing public money or public property -- Disqualification from office.

Utah·Title 76 Utah Criminal Code·Ch. 76-8 Offenses Against the Administration of Government·Part 76-8-4 Offenses Against Public Property
(1)(1)(a) As used in this section, "authorized personal use" means:
(1)(a)(i) the use of public property, for a personal matter, by an actor who is a public servant if:
(1)(a)(i)(A) the actor is authorized to use or possess the public property to fulfill the actor's duties as a public servant;
(1)(a)(i)(B) the primary purpose of the actor using or possessing the public property is to fulfill the actor's duties as a public servant;
(1)(a)(i)(C) at the time the actor uses the public property for a personal matter, a written policy of the actor's public entity is in effect that authorizes the actor to use or possess the public property for personal use in addition to the primary purpose of fulfilling the actor's duties as a public servant; and
